WebOct 20, 2024 · Carbonated bloat, also known as carbonation-related bloating, is a condition that can cause discomfort and pain in the abdomen. It is caused by drinking carbonated beverages such as soda pop or beer. The gas in these drinks can build up in the stomach and cause bloating.
